The Porch of Planet Pluto Part 1 is Erickson's first completely self-produced
and financed CD,recorded on a shoestring budget at Rivertown Recording in
Cedar Rapids ,Iowa before and after the epic flood of 2008(2nd worse flood
disaster in US history next to Katrina) The studio was totally destroyed by the flood with only the miraculous saving of the sessions and some of Craig's prized
guitars and recording gear...even the lyrics for the CD were drowned in the flood
that filled the studio and music store 10 foot high on the main floor! The CD was finished and mixed 1 month after two months were spent cleaning and
salvaging from the disaster wearing gloves,boots,and masks and eating food
from the Salvation Army trucks...former Cedar Rapidians like Ashton Kutcher,
Zach Johnson,and Superbowl QB Kurt Warner stopped through town to show
their support...and Taylor Swift did a local concert and raised tens of thousands
of dollars for the cause.Thousands of families were evacuated from their homes and sent to live in relatives houses and FEMA trailers...a surreal scene
in an otherwise average heartland American city...
The CD started out to be a musical journal of overseas travels and the
loss of loves,the death of some important relatives and close friends... but morphed
into an even larger Epic of struggle for survival,overcoming and faith and hope
through dark times on songs like Water,Infinite Light,Perfect Love,Youre With
Me Now,etc.
The CD also features humor and party songs like Ramblin Again and Chocolat
conceived during fun moments on a French tour..laughter.faith and love are great medicine even during the toughest of times!
Vocals,drums,percussion,bass,banjo,acoustic.lapsteel and fretless guitars
were all played by Erickson with guest violinist Natalie Brown spicing up a
couple tracks.

Craig Erickson's European blues/rock CD is called "Castle Blues",inspired by various tours through France,Germany,etc. but it's also as a metaphor
for the giant Hollywood homes in California where even the word's most rich and famous have a bad case of blues..Rockin songs like "Public Eye"
and "Keep It Real" explore that subject,while blues boogie barnburners like "Boogie Train" and "She So Sweet" are just fun party songs inspired
by touring..
The CD echoes influences from,Jimi,SRV,Clapton,Trower,Rory Gallagher,Gary Moore,etc. delving into slow minor grinders like"Down and Out" wailing for the plight of the homeless in the city,and the epic off the cuff instrumental"Castle Blues" some dramatic Gary Moore meets Zep and
the Allmans... Other songs',like "Deep In The Night" and"Broken Heart, Broken Strings" are mid tempo minor blues funk somewhere between
Robert Cray and Robin Trower. Craig enlisted the talents of two great French musicians,Francis Campello/bass and Luc Heller/drums to play on the CD.Two tours in 2007 helped develop a common "mojo" among the power trio.Future tours and recording are pending at presstime.
Castle Blues is the follow-up to two CDs released in 2007"Big Highway" and "rare tracks"(both on Grooveyard Records) featuring diverse
styles,slide,acoustic touches and virtuosic fusion rock type guitar solos aplenty.
Erickson has participated in many diverse projects from an early age,composing hundreds of songs during high school years in his parents
basement and playing multiple instruments including guitar,keys,bass,drums,etc.He counts his jazz guitarist father and piano teacher mother among his many musical influences along with artists like Hendrix, The Beatles, Sly Stone, John Mclaughlin, Jan Akkerman, Tommy Bolin, Zeppelin, classical music, jazz fusion, reggae etc.
Playing with bands night after night in smoky bars,playing the blues and paying dues night after night.Sometimes on the verge of giving up,he continued to write and record his own music while teaching up to 45 students a week during the 80s. His break came when his demo tapes caught the attention of Guitar magazine editor John Stix, and producer and guitar record guru Mike Varney.Varney took notice of his fusion chops but also his Hendrix meets blues/rock riffage and songwriting.
Soon(in 1991) Craig was flying from Iowa to California to record his first solo record "Roadhouse Stomp" on the heels of other more well known Shrapnel/BBI blues projects by Pat Travers and Leslie West. The record was an aggressive rocking blues CD featuring modern classics like "Heartbreak Train" and "Blues Avenue".
Barely finishing the CD and getting home and Craig was flown back to LA to begin work on Glenn Hughes first comeback CD"Blues". Newly sober Glenn
(a rock legend vocalist/bassist from Trapeze/Deep Purple) was bringing in guest guitarists from Great White, Motley Crue, Ratt, Poison, Madonna, etc
but Craig was in charge of the main riffwriting and arrangements while Glenn wrote the lyrics and melodies. This was another turning point in Craig's career
and led to two different tours with Glenn and more collaboration.(Glenn's career is currently on high intensity with several amazing recent records with
Chad Smith of the Red Hot Chili Peppers!)
Erickson's next few solo albums included guest appearrances by Jeff Martin and Greg Chaisson(Badlands,Racer X),Chris Duarte,Eugene Gales,
Greg Martin(Kentucky Headhunters),Darrell Mansfield,etc. etc..
Several European tours were arranged and performances included shows with Shawn Lane,Michael lee Firkins,Hellecasters,Doug Aldrich,etc.
Balancing guitar lessons at his fathers music store,playing in several local bands,touring,writing,recording,etc. began to take it's toll,but in 2000 he came back with a strong CD"Shine" featuring Glenn Hughes on one song,Tommy Bolin's brother Johnnie on drums and Rob Lamothe,the fantastic vocalist formerly of "Riverdogs"The record was picked up by the Mascot/Provogue label and led to two Euro tours with Rob Lamothe and Craigs longtime bassist friend Al Robinson.
The next record"Ride" was recorded in Canada with Rob and a funky rhythm section ,"The Voodoo Bros." Some touring with Willie Waldman and friends at jam band fests in the midwest led to an idea to record a fusion instrumental record for Mike Varney's Tone Center label.The record"Cosmic Farm"(2003) brought Craig together with three of the worlds top players on their instruments:.Rob Wasserman/bass has worked with Lou Reed,Bob Weir,Rickie
Lee Jones and countless others!
Keyboardist TLavitz is known for his outstanding work with The Dixie Dregs,Widespread Panic,Jazz Is Dead,etc.
Drummer Jeff Sipe is an absolute legend of drums playing with people like Shawn Lane,Aquarium Rescue Unit,Phil Lesh,Trey Anastasio,Susan Tedeschi,and the list goes on and on...
The resulting record"Cosmic Farm" (composed mostly by Erickson )is full of funky grooves , memorable melodies,tasteful solos,and
more than a nod to great fusionrock influences like Beck,Bolinr,Scofield....just a hint of Craig's instrumental fusion side potential.
Live performances at tributes for Tommy Bolin and Shawn Lane have demonstrated his high intensity fusion style Various clips on "youtube" give a hint. besides preparing for upcoming touring and various perfomances he is taking a limited number of students and producing for other artists and companies.
